The Temperature Range for Keurig Coffee

The optimal brewing temperature for Keurig coffee falls within a range of 195 to 205 degrees Fahrenheit (90 to 96 degrees Celsius). This temperature range is considered ideal for coffee extraction, allowing for the solubility of desirable compounds in the beans, such as oils, acids, and sugars. Brewing within this range can result in a well-balanced and flavorful cup of coffee.

Why is the Temperature Important?

Temperature has a profound impact on the extraction of coffee flavors. Higher temperatures increase the rate at which compounds are dissolved, resulting in a higher chance of over-extraction and imparting a bitter taste to the coffee. On the other hand, brewing at too low a temperature can lead to under-extraction, resulting in a weak and insipid cup.

How to Ensure the Right Temperature for Your Keurig Coffee

To achieve the optimal brewing temperature for your Keurig coffee, there are several steps you can take:

1. Preheating the Machine

One crucial step is to allow your Keurig machine to preheat before brewing. This ensures that the internal components are brought to the optimal temperature range for extraction. Simply turn on the machine and wait for it to indicate that it is ready to brew before inserting your K-Cup.

2. Selecting the Right Brew Size

Keurig machines typically offer different brew sizes, ranging from 4 to 12 ounces (118 to 355 milliliters). It’s important to note that the larger the brew size, the lower the temperature of the coffee due to the longer contact time between the water and the coffee grounds. For a hotter cup of coffee, opt for a smaller brew size within the recommended range.

3. Adjusting Altitude Settings

If you live at a high altitude, it’s worth considering adjusting the altitude setting on your Keurig machine. At higher elevations, water boils at a lower temperature, which can affect the brewing process. Consult your machine’s instruction manual to determine the appropriate altitude setting for your location.

4. Pre-Warming Your Mug

To help maintain the temperature of your brewed coffee, pre-warm your mug by rinsing it with hot water before brewing. This simple step can help ensure that your coffee remains at an optimal temperature for longer.

5. Regular Cleaning and Maintenance

Over time, mineral deposits can build up in your Keurig machine, affecting its performance, including the temperature at which it brews coffee. Regularly cleaning and descaling your machine as recommended by the manufacturer can help maintain its optimal functionality.
